Kleinert, Harold; Towles-Reeves, Elizabeth; Quenemoen, Rachel; Thurlow, Martha; Fluegge, Lauren; Weseman, Laura; Kerbel, Allison – Exceptional Children, 2015
Surveying 15 states and 39,837 students, this study examined the extent to which students who took an alternate assessment based on alternate achievement standards in the 2010--2011 school year had access to regular education settings and the extent to which that access correlated with expressive communication, use of an augmentative or…

Beaulac, Pauline F. – 1989
Ten multihandicapped high-school students in the Dayton (Ohio) Public Schools were trained using a curriculum of independent community social skills, focusing specifically on restaurant skills, travel skills, shopping skills, self-care skills, and skills for visiting a business or government agency. Izen, Cornelia Lively; Brown, Fredda – Journal of the Association for Persons with Severe Handicaps (JASH), 1991
A survey of 123 special educators found that respondents did not feel adequately trained to work with individuals with profoundly handicapping conditions. Peer reviewedMcNicholas, Jim – British Journal of Special Education, 2000
A study involving 114 educators of students with profound and multiple learning difficulties, interviews with 20 head teachers, and observation in four British schools, found student assessment was largely informal, Individualized Education Programs were often lacking in detail, and about one-third of teachers had no special education…
